[Website] Law Firm Website by 1000_words in design_critiques

[–]blisterine 1 point2 points  (0 children)

Looks Good!

A few critiques: - The animated image makes the site a bit slow (at least on my comp), and doesn't seem to have much to do with the law firm

  • I think the :hover effect on the "how can we help' sections is a bit much. Maybe try toning down the box shadow?

  • The most important piece of information for a law firm is the contact information (phone number especially). I'd try to bring this up higher in the information hierarchy, or have it duplicated somewhere in the header.

  • The centered lines between press posts look out of place amongst left-aligned text. I'd try separating the press posts with more space, or style it similar to the blog.

  • The Practice Areas page looks like you gave it considerably less attention than the home page. The icons look a bit out of place in big image. The large amount of horizontal padding between them is in contrast with the limited vertical padding in that section. The text layout on this page could use some work -- there are too many centered lines of text in the middle gray area, making it a bit difficult to read. I'd suggest getting rid of the default list styling on the "we help with" sections, as they look a bit slopping. Also, moving the "we help with" section to be top aligned with the practice area titles would look better.

Hope that helps! Overall a great job, I have no doubt the firm will be happy with the end result.
